Abstract
The article presents the developed method of taking into account the heterogeneity of layers at the stage of designing underground gas storage facilities. The optimal set of methods for studying geological heterogeneity was selected. The application of the developed methodology in the study of the geological structure of the Ugerske and Oparske USG was analyzed. It was established that the productive horizons LD-8, LD-9 of the Ugerske USG and horizon LD-7 of the Oparske USG are characterized by significant variability of parameters (of effective thickness, porosity, permeability, sandiness) on the section and on the area of both structures. A conclusion was made about the importance of taking into account the heterogeneity of the collector layers of depleted gas fields at the stage of designing the gas field, as this will help to more reliably determine the technological indicators that are included in the projects of the operation of the gas field, which will help to avoid significant economic losses and increase the efficiency of underground gas storages.
